KAYAK’s top tips for hiring a car in Calgary
Calgary is a paradise for lovers of the great outdoors. Situated at the junction of the Bow and Elbow Rivers and with the Canadian Rockies on your doorstep, exploring the surroundings of Calgary is a dream with a hire car. The world famous Banff National Park is only a little over an hour’s drive west and will leave you awestruck with the picturesque turquoise glacial lakes, untouched wilderness, and natural hot springs. Canada’s third largest city by population is located nearly 3,500 feet above sea level and has something to offer for every willing traveler.
Once you land at Calgary International Airport and collect your baggage, follow the signage to the Car Rental Center elevator. On the second level you will find the counters of multiple major car hire companies including Hertz, Avis, Budget, and Thrifty. The drive from the airport to downtown is seamless along the AB-2 S Highway and will only take approximately 25 minutes. If you are heading to Banff National Park you can either take the Highway 1, which will allow you to pass through Calgary on the way, or the Stoney Trail (201) Highway, which is a more direct route.
Canada, and specifically the mountain range, is blessed with wildlife that sometimes feels an explorative urge and wanders onto the roads. Be mindful when driving and keep an attentive eye out for animals. If you do approach any hazardous animals, remember to drive carefully and reduce speed.
Thanks to its higher altitude, Calgary can experience significant snowfall in the winter months, causing difficult driving conditions. The roads are designed to best deal with this snowfall; however it is important that you follow some simple tips to increase your safety. Scrape any accumulated snow off your car before driving, paying extra attention to the windows and headlights. Listen to weather reports and adhere to any warnings; the city has a Traffic Advisory station which you can tune in to at 106.5 FM. Be mindful to reduce your speed when driving in poor conditions and be extra cautious around pedestrians.
While hiring a car in Calgary provides a great deal of freedom and flexibility, it's important to keep in mind the parking restrictions in the city. Calgary has many parking zones with different time limits and fees, and parking enforcement officers are vigilant. Make sure to read the signs carefully and follow the instructions to avoid parking tickets or fines. Alternatively, consider using paid parking lots or parkades, which are located throughout the city and offer affordable rates.
Calgary is a gateway to some of the most beautiful natural wonders in the country. Some of the most popular road trips include Banff National Park, Jasper National Park, and Lake Louise. These destinations offer stunning scenery, hiking trails, and opportunities for outdoor activities. With a Calgary hire car, you can explore at your own pace and take detours as you wish, and you won't have to worry about being limited to the public transport schedule and route.
If you plan to drive in Calgary, it is important to know the traffic laws in the area, such as the use of four-way stops at intersections, where the vehicle to arrive first has the right of way. It is also essential to keep a safe distance from emergency vehicles and to yield to pedestrians at all times. Additionally, be cautious when driving in winter, as roads can be icy and snowy. It is illegal to use a handheld electronic device while driving. Additionally, Alberta uses a demerit point system, which means that if you accumulate too many demerit points, you may lose your driver's licence.

FAQs about car hire in Calgary
What type of car is recommended for driving in Calgary?
A four-wheel drive is the safest car option to help navigate icy roads. A Jeep Grand Cherokee or similar 4WD will provide extra traction on the surface, leading to easier control and handling. When planning for driving in snowy conditions, the larger the car the better, as additional weight will help provide more grip on the road.
What’s the speed limit in Calgary?
Unless otherwise indicated, the speed limit on Calgary roads is 50 km/h (31 mph). Keep an eye out and be careful when driving in school zones as the limit drops to 30 km/h (19 mph). Freeways and highways will vary between 80 km/h (50 mph) and 110 km/h (68 mph) so it is important to always pay attention to the signage.
Where are the best places to park in Calgary?
Parking in downtown Calgary is quite manageable and cheap, considering the population of the city. If you are heading out for a meal or to explore the city’s nightlife, make the most of free street parking across the city after 6 pm. The Calgary Parking Authority also provides free street parking all day on Sundays and holidays.

What documents must I have to hire a vehicle in Calgary?
To hire a car in Calgary, you must have a valid driver's licence, a credit card, and proof of insurance. If you are an international driver, you may also need an International Driving Permit (IDP). There are generally age restrictions for hiring a vehicle in Calgary. Most rental companies require drivers to be 21 or older, and some companies may charge an additional fee for drivers under 25. If you are a young driver, it is important to check with the rental company before making a reservation.

Some Calgary car providers already include Collision Damage Waiver (CDW) and Theft Protection Waiver into the hire price but not all of them. We recommend being aware of your coverage when hiring a car in Calgary.
Keep in mind that car hire insurances often have a deductible clause, which is the amount you’ll have to pay if something happens during the time of your hire. If you want to avoid unwanted surprises, you should consider adding a non-deductible option to your Calgary car hire.
